Several interesting birds in east Columbia today (11/18). This morning there were two female/young male Purple Finches at the home bird feeders; the first ones I've seen actually visit our feeders this fall. Midday at the Elkhorn Garden Plots there was a Fox Sparrow joining the more common whitethroats along with one male Eastern Towhee, two Field Sparrows, and a small flock of Cedar Waxwings feeding on crab apple fruits. Most of the birds were in the NE corner of the gardens keeping out the wind, I guess.
